Key Features to Consider
When checking out treadmill options, it's important to concentrate on particular features that align with your physical fitness goals. The following list highlights the most essential functions to consider:
- Motor Power: Measured in horsepower (HP), a motor with at least 2.5 to 3.0 HP is necessary for an excellent efficiency, especially for running.
- Running Surface: The belt size is crucial. Try to find a surface area that is at least 20 inches wide and 55 inches long to ensure convenience throughout your exercise.
- Slope Settings: Adjustable incline options can substantially boost the strength of your exercise.
- Cushioning: Good shock absorption can reduce joint effect and prevent injuries.
- Console Features: Look for easy-to-read display screens, preset workout programs, and connection options (like Bluetooth compatibility).
- Service warranty and Service: An excellent guarantee suggests the maker's self-confidence in their item. Look for at least 10 years on the frame and 2 years on parts and labor.

Q2: How much area do I need for a treadmill?A: Generally, you should permit at least 6-8 feet of length and 3 feet of width to comfortably accommodate a treadmill. Don't forget to think about additional area for security and movement.
